What are the parts of a smart microgrid

What are the parts of a smart microgrid

Its main components include energy sources (like solar panels or generators), energy storage systems (like batteries), loads (devices that consume electricity), and a control system that manages the balance between generation and demand. . Microgrids are small-scale power grids that operate independently to generate electricity for a localized area, such as a university campus, hospital complex, military base or geographical region. 2 A microgrid can operate in either grid-connected or in island mode, including entirely off-grid. . Is there any relationship between microgrid and power grid

Is there any relationship between microgrid and power grid

A microgrid is a small-scale, localized power grid that can operate independently or in coordination with a larger utility grid. It is designed to provide electricity to a specific geographic area, such as a single building, a group of buildings, or a small community. 2 A microgrid can operate in either grid-connected or in island mode, including entirely off-grid. .
